I went to a visa agent in Chiang Mai in 2023 after getting sick of walking around banks and queuing up to be refused an account. One bank I didn't try and have been told since it's possible is the Bangkok Bank at Airport Plaza. I ended up paying a visa agents I think 1500 baht which included the initial bank deposit. It could have been more but not over 2000 baht I just don't remember the exact amount but I was surprised how cheap it was.
I then deposited the 800,000 baht and applied for the type O visa, then 3 months later had it converted to an extension of stay retirement visa. This was all done by Napa Visa in Chiang Mai. How I did it was coming in on a tourist visa exempt, went straight to the visa agent the next day and they started the process, first getting me a 30 day extension on my visa exempt to give me 60 days to get the type O and bank sorted. I think you need the 800,000 in the bank for 3 months to extend to the retirement visa not to get the type O. But I'm not 100% on that one.
